CD资源提供的《利用Python轻松学数学》培养计算思维编程思维[pdf]下载地址来源于网络分享,网络资源均有时效性,请尽快下载《利用Python轻松学数学》培养计算思维编程思维[pdf],或保存《利用Python轻松学数学》培养计算思维编程思维[pdf]到自己的网盘避免资源失效。
![《利用Python轻松学数学》培养计算思维编程思维[pdf]](/dist/forum.png)
![《利用Python轻松学数学》培养计算思维编程思维[pdf]](/dist/forum.png)
![《利用Python轻松学数学》培养计算思维编程思维[pdf]](/dist/forum.png)
![《利用Python轻松学数学》培养计算思维编程思维[pdf]](/dist/forum.png)
![《利用Python轻松学数学》培养计算思维编程思维[pdf]](/dist/forum.png)
内容简介
《利用Python轻松学数学》将Python编程的基本知识和中小学数学知识紧密结合起来,在介绍Python知识的同时穿插数学趣题和难题的讲解,以引导读者从一个全新的角度来看待编程、体验编程和学习编程,培养中小学生的计算思维和编程思维。
全书共13章,主要包括Python的基本数据类型,基本编程知识,数轴、坐标系和平面几何图形,日期和时间,顺序语句,条件语句和循环语句,函数等。另外,《利用Python轻松学数学》配有同步视频讲解,读者可以将《利用Python轻松学数学》与视频结合起来更直观地学习,从而提高学习效率。
《利用Python轻松学数学》适合中小学生学习,也可以作为零基础的Python编程爱好者的参考资料。
蹇彤,资深IT技术专家和教育专家。先后担任某大型国有通信企业新产品研发中心高级软件设计师、华为短信网关认证专家、西南地区某民办大学C/C++编程教师、重庆某区NEC对日软件外包平台中方技术负责人、重庆市某互联网教育集团技术副总兼教学总监。现致力于研究机器学习及大数据挖掘,同时致力于青少年在线编程教育与培训。
2016年入住跟谁学平台,在随后的两年中,在该平台的全国中小学编程培训中做到了前三名。
2019年指导的学生在全国蓝桥杯青少年创意编程大赛的Scratch高级组和初级组竞赛中,屡获国赛及省赛一等奖、二等奖。
目录
第1章扬帆起航学Python 1
1.1国家号召你学编程 1
1.2为什么选择Python 2
1.3下载和安装Python 3
1.4编写第一个Python程序 9
1.5本章练习题 17
第2章Python基础编程 18
2.1基本数据类型 18
2.2整型、浮点型和变量 19
2.3字符串类型 23
2.4布尔类型 25
2.5程序里的数学运算 26
2.6关系运算 30
2.7逻辑运算 30
2.8列表和元组 34
2.9字典和集合 40
2.10本章练习题 45
第3章数轴、坐标系和平面几何图形 48
3.1数轴是什么 48
3.2笛卡儿的发明—平面直角坐标系 49
3.3熟悉turtle画图命令 54
3.4画图案例 56
3.5本章练习题 58
第4章程序里的时间表示法 62
4.1日历模块 62
4.2时间模块 63
4.3日期的数学计算 69
4.4基本数据类型之间的转换 71
4.5本章练习题 74
第5章程序的顺序执行 76
5.1数学解题步骤—按顺序执行 76
5.2编程的三种错误类型 81
5.3数学和程序里的随机数 83
5.4程序的调试 85
5.5本章练习题 89
第6章条件语句 91
6.1认识条件语句 91
6.2单分支条件语句 91
6.3双分支条件语句 93
6.4多分支条件语句 95
6.5条件语句综合应用 97
6.6本章练习题 100
第7章循环那些事儿 102
7.1循环就是重复 102
7.2while循环 102
7.3for循环 105
7.4利用无限循环 109
7.5循环嵌套 112
7.6数学应用—用蒙特卡洛模拟方法估算圆周率 114
7.7本章练习题 117
第8章数学数制、编码和字符串 119
8.1易经中的阴阳八卦和计算机中的二进制数 119
8.2ASCII编码和Unicode编码 121
8.3计算机数学基础—十进制数、二进制数及其转换 123
8.4字符串是一种数据—字符串的操作 128
8.5本章练习题 130
第9章用Python体验大数据 132
9.1数学上的一亿有多大 132
9.2指数爆炸的威力—国王的赏赐 133
9.3天文数字—围棋的变化数量 135
9.4 本章练习题 138
第10章函数是一等公民 139
10.1函数有什么用途 139
10.2函数的调用 141
10.3Python自带数学函数的应用 142
10.4自己动手丰衣足食—自己动手写函数 144
10.5铁路警察各管一段—函数中变量的范围 148
10.6函数参数的多样性 151
10.6.1位置参数 151
10.6.2默认参数 152
10.6.3不定参数 153
10.7匿名函数 154
10.8递归函数—自己调用自己的函数 156
10.9本章练习题 158
第11章编程求解中小学数学趣题难题 160
11.1什么是算法 160
11.2鸡兔同笼 162
11.3百钱买百鸡 163
11.4顺序查找 165
11.5二分查找 167
11.6爱因斯坦的数学题 171
11.7猴子吃桃 172
11.8数字黑洞—九九归一 173
11.9本章练习题 175
第12章操作文件 177
12.1文本文件和二进制文件 177
12.2从文件中读取数据 178
12.3把数据写入文本文件中 181
12.4操作CSV文件 183
12.5操作图片文件 186
12.6本章练习题 189
第13章少年黑客基本功——加密与解密 190
13.1黑客不全都是坏人 190
13.2数论的简单应用—凯撒密码 191
13.3加密英文原版—罗密欧与朱丽叶 195
13.4本章练习题 197
用户评论
隐藏评论
利用Python轻松学数学 首先从封面来看,即使面对的是少儿读物的小朋友也会有不错的吸引力,简洁的封面给了小朋友对于Python编程也变得简单了起来。其次利用视频教学的方式也为可能从未接触过Python的家长也能够教好孩子如何学好Python。 在主要内容模块也对于每一章的主要内容进行了讲述,针对每一章的内容通过一句话进行概述。也非常简洁和明了,方便学习者了解自己对于哪方面不足,并对此方面提出改正。 第一章,对于python的环境设置给出了一个完整的设置方法,很细致。一般用户主流日常使用的Mac、Windows系统都有涉及到,对于0基础特别友好。 可以说这本书真正的达到了对于Python 0基础的人友好的交流 给大家透露一下,在书的最后还有小彩蛋等着大家去发现
链接:
隐藏内容,请登录后查看